1. #. Psychological factors that can influence nutrition therapy :

An individual's psychological state can affect a

person's desire to eat, including:

Anxiety

Depression

Certain eating disorders have a psychological

element, including:

Anorexia

Bulimia

#. Psychological factors can lead to malnutrition by reducing food intake, interfering with digestion and absorption, or altering nutrient metabolism and excretion.

2. Nutrition Assessment

Ensures that appropriate and accurate data are collected in order to determine the existence of specific nutrition problems and their severity.

These data must be organized and categorized according to possible nutrition diagnoses.

Nutritional Assessment Methods:-

Anthropometric

Biochemical

Clinical

Dietary

#. Assessment Methods:

1. Anthropometry

The measurement of the physical dimensions and gross composition of the body.

Derived from the Greek words "anthropo" (human) and "metron" (measure).

Height/length

Weight

Circumferences

Skinfold thickness

2. Biochemical

Laboratory assays on various body tissues, fluids, or excretions.

Hemoglobin, hematocrit, serum ferritin

Serum lipids and lipoproteins

Plasma glucose and hemoglobin A1C

Measurement of fatty acids in adipose tissue

Serum vitamin D concentration

Urinary sodium excretion

3. Clinical

Clinical findings from a physical examination.

Skin and hair

Eyes, head, and neck

Neurological, musculo-skeletal exam

Subjective global assessment

4. Dietary

Estimating food and nutrient intake.

The types and amounts of foods consumed and how they are prepared.

Using food composition data to estimate nutrient intake based on reported dietary intake.

Most common methods used to measure diet:

24-Hour Recall

Food Frequency Questionnaire

Food Record or Food Diary
